Трудовая функция "Разработка системных утилит"

Код
A/03.6
Уровень квалификации
6
Трудовые действия
  • Получение технической документации по целевой операционной системе
  • Изучение технической документации по целевой операционной системе
  • Получение технической документации по целевому аппаратному средству
  • Изучение технической документации по целевому аппаратному средству
  • Разработка блок-схемы утилиты
  • Написание исходного кода утилиты
  • Отладка разработанной утилиты
  • Разработка эксплуатационной документации
  • Сопровождение разработанной утилиты
  • Реинжиниринг кода утилиты
Требования к образованию и обучению
  • Архитектура целевой аппаратной платформы
  • Система команд микропроцессора на целевой аппаратной платформе
  • Синтаксис, особенности программирования и стандартные библиотеки выбранного языка программирования
  • Технологии программирования и разработки блок-схем
  • Основы применения теории алгоритмов
  • Конструкции распределенного и параллельного программирования
  • Принципы организации, состав и схемы работы операционных систем
  • Принципы управления ресурсами
  • Принципы построения сетевого взаимодействия
  • Основы архитектуры, устройства и функционирования вычислительных систем
  • Архитектура и принципы функционирования коммуникационного оборудования
  • Стандарты информационного взаимодействия систем
  • Локальные правовые акты, действующие в организации
  • Английский язык на уровне чтения технической документации в области информационных и компьютерных технологий
  • Государственные стандарты ЕСПД
Требования к опыту практической работы
  • Применять языки программирования, определенные в техническом задании на разработку системных утилит, для написания программного кода
  • Создавать блок-схемы алгоритмов функционирования разрабатываемых программных продуктов
  • Оценивать вычислительную сложность алгоритма функционирования разрабатываемых программных продуктов
  • Осуществлять отладку утилит операционной системы